About Union Contractors Council
The UCC is composed of union general contractors and subcontractors who share the common concerns of advancing union construction and addressing critical industry issues which impact union contractors.
UCC'S PURPOSE
- To promote union contractors and union construction
- To provide a platform for union contractors to address issues impacting the union segment of the industry
- To provide a means of networking for union general contractors and union subcontractors
- To exchange ideas and knowledge through educational programs
- To seek solutions to our industry problems together
REQUIREMENTS FOR MEMBERSHIP
- Must be a member of BIA
- Must operate as a general contractor or subcontractor
- Must possess an active contractors license
- Must be signatory to a construction trade labor agreement or must be a union contractor organization

Quarterly on the second Tuesday of the month at 6:30 p.m., consisting of a social hour, dinner, update on status of union issues and a program on a current topic that affects union contractors, presented by industry experts.
DUES
$150 per year per company
To be paid at the same time as BIA membership dues. The company’s dues allow for participation by all personnel, with the exception of a union contractor organization, which is limited to participation by their executive director and president.
